AI Overview
New Mexico Junior College in Hobbs offers strong hands-on training in agriculture and technical fields, preparing students for immediate careers in the region's energy and farming industries. The campus attracts practical-minded students who value small class sizes and personalized attention from instructors who bring real-world experience. What sets it apart: the college's location in the heart of the Permian Basin provides direct pipelines to oil and gas internships and jobs that many students secure before graduation.
